2. Always Secure Your Wig Properly
One of the most important wig wearing tips is learning how to secure it. A loose wig can shift, making it look unnatural. Use adjustable straps or clips to keep it tight but comfortable. Some people also use wig grips or caps for extra safety. A good fit makes your wig look more natural and gives you confidence wherever you go.
3. Don’t Forget the Wig Cap
A wig cap protects your natural hair and keeps your wig from slipping. It also helps the wig sit smoothly on your head, especially if you have long or thick hair. Cotton or nylon caps are both good choices — just make sure they’re clean and comfortable.
4. Care for Your Wig Regularly
Just like natural hair, wigs need care. Wash your wig with a gentle shampoo and let it air dry. Avoid rubbing or twisting the hair when it’s wet. Always brush it gently using a wide-tooth comb to prevent tangles.
Keeping your wig clean makes it last longer and keeps it looking fresh and soft. If you wear it daily, try washing it once a week. Store it on a wig stand when not in use to help it keep its shape.
5. Avoid Heat Damage
Many wigs are heat-resistant, but that doesn’t mean they can handle too much styling. Try to limit the use of straighteners or curling irons. If you must use heat, always use a low temperature and apply a heat-protective spray.
Too much heat can cause dryness or even permanent damage to synthetic fibers. For human hair wigs, proper heat control keeps them soft and shiny.
